ICU Medical said to explore sale that may fetch $1 billion
By Bloomberg.com | May 09, 2013
ICU Medical, the San Clemente, Calif.-based producer of intravenous medical equipment, is weighing a sale that may fetch more than $1 billion, said people familiar with the matter. The shares rose to their highest closing price since first being sold to the public 21 years ago.

Long wait for device identifier gets longer
By Jaimy Lee | May 07, 2013 | Basic Web Basic Web Subscription Details
It's likely to be another seven weeks before the Food and Drug Administration finalizes long-awaited regulations that will require manufacturers to mark medical devices with unique identifiers that are expected to help track products during recalls, save money and improve patient safety.

CVS cancels pharma-funded Rx reminders citing new HIPAA rule
By Joseph Conn | May 06, 2013 | Basic Web Basic Web Subscription Details
The CVS drugstore chain is getting out of the business of using its data from patient prescription drug records to mail prescription refill notices to customers on behalf of pharmaceutical manufacturers, citing as a reason for the policy change a more stringent provision of the omnibus privacy rule...

Publication bias, not conflicts, may be bigger concern in cancer trial reports
By Andis Robeznieks | April 29, 2013 | Basic Web Basic Web Subscription Details
A study of conflicts of interest in leading cancer journals showed financial connections between authors and companies sponsoring phase 3 clinical trials had little impact on interpretation of the results.

Lawmakers seek new rules for compounders
By Jaimy Lee | April 26, 2013 | Basic Web Basic Web Subscription Details
A new draft bill would establish different regulations for traditional compounding pharmacies and what the legislation is calling “compounding manufacturers,” the large-scale compounders that mix and ship sterile drugs across state lines.

CareFusion plans to pay $41M settlement
By Joe Carlson | April 26, 2013 | Basic Web Basic Web Subscription Details
CareFusion Corp., the publicly traded devicemaker spun off from Cardinal Health, announced that it will enter into an agreement with federal investigators to pay $41 million and avoid criminal prosecution for its past sales and marketing of antiseptic surgical wipes.
